Как вместить все столбцы Excel на одну страницу при печати: полное руководство

Работаете с широкими таблицами в Microsoft Excel и сталкиваетесь с проблемой, когда при печати данные разбиваются на несколько страниц? Это классическая ситуация, с которой сталкиваются бухгалтеры, аналитики и студенты. Даже если на экране всё помещается, принтер может «обрезать» правую часть таблицы, оставляя важные столбцы на втором листе. Причина кроется в настройках масштабирования и полей страницы, которые по умолчанию не оптимизированы для широких документов.

В этой статье вы найдёте 7 проверенных способов, как уместить все столбцы на одном листе — от базовых настроек до продвинутых трюков с разрывами страниц. Мы разберём решения для Excel 2010–2023, Excel Online и даже Google Sheets, чтобы вы могли адаптировать инструкцию под свою версию. А в конце — FAQ с ответами на частые вопросы, например, почему при экспорте в PDF столбцы всё равно обрезаются.

Если вы торопитесь, воспользуйтесь быстрым решением: перейдите в Файл → Печать, выберите Без масштабирования в выпадающем меню и установите значение 1 страница в ширину. Но этот метод работает не всегда — далее мы объясним, почему и что делать в таких случаях.

📊 Какую версию Excel вы используете?
Excel 2010-2016
Excel 2019-2023
Excel Online (веб)
Google Sheets
Другая

1. Масштабирование таблицы под ширину страницы

Самый очевидный способ — автоматическое масштабирование. Excel умеет сжимать таблицу так, чтобы она помещалась на одном листе, но не все знают, где включается эта опция. Вот пошаговая инструкция:

Откройте вкладку Файл → Печать (или нажмите Ctrl+P). В правом блоке найдите раздел Настройки и выберите в выпадающем меню Без масштабирования. Далее появится опция Поместить на 1 страницу по ширине — активируйте её. Excel автоматически подберёт масштаб (обычно 60–90%), чтобы все столбцы поместились.

⚠️ Внимание: Если после масштабирования текст в ячейках стал нечитаемым (слишком мелкий), попробуйте комбинацию этого метода с ручной настройкой полей (раздел 3). Также проверьте, не установлен ли в таблице перенос текста — он может искусственно расширять столбцы.

  • Плюсы: Быстро, не требует ручных расчётов.
  • Минусы: Могут «съехать» границы ячеек, если в таблице есть объединённые области.
  • 🔄 Альтернатива: В Google Sheets аналогичная опция называется Подогнать под ширину и находится в меню Файл → Печать → Масштаб.

☑️ Подготовка к масштабированию

Выполнено: 0 / 4

2. Ручная настройка полей страницы

Часто проблема не в ширине таблицы, а в неоптимальных полях страницы. По умолчанию Excel оставляет большие отступы (особенно слева и справа), которые «крадут» полезное пространство. Чтобы их уменьшить:

Перейдите в Разметка страницы → Поля и выберите Настраиваемые поля. В открывшемся окне установите:

  • Верхнее/нижнее поле: 1 см (минимум для большинства принтеров).
  • Левое/правое поле: 0,5 см — этого достаточно, чтобы текст не обрезался.
  • Колонтитулы: 0 см (если они не нужны).

После применения проверьте предварительный просмотр (Ctrl+F2). Если столбцы всё ещё не помещаются, комбинируйте этот метод с масштабированием (раздел 1).

Как проверить минимально допустимые поля для вашего принтера?

Откройте любой документ Word, перейдите в Файл → Печать → Настройки принтера → Свойства. Вкладка "Бумага/Качество" обычно содержит информацию о непчатаемых полях (non-printable area).

Параметр Рекомендуемое значение Что даёт
Левое/правое поле 0,5–1 см Освобождает до 3–5 см полезной ширины на листе А4.
Верхнее/нижнее поле 1 см Позволяет добавить больше строк по вертикали.
Ориентация Альбомная Увеличивает ширину страницы на 30% по сравнению с книжной.

3. Изменение ориентации страницы на альбомную

Если ваша таблица шире, чем высока, альбомная ориентация может стать спасением. Этот метод особенно эффективен для таблиц с большим количеством столбцов (10+), но небольшим числом строк.

Как включить:

  1. Перейдите на вкладку Разметка страницы.
  2. В группе Параметры страницы нажмите Ориентация → Альбомная.
  3. Проверьте предварительный просмотр (Ctrl+F2).

⚠️ Внимание: При альбомной ориентации может не хватить длины страницы для всех строк. В этом случае комбинируйте метод с масштабированием (раздел 1) или настройкой полей (раздел 2).

4. Удаление ненужных разрывов страниц

Excel автоматически вставляет разрывы страниц (синие пунктирные линии в режиме разметки), которые могут дробить таблицу на части. Их можно удалить или переместить вручную:

Активируйте режим просмотра разрывов:

  1. Перейдите на вкладку Вид.
  2. Выберите Разметка страницы.
  3. Найдите синие пунктирные линии — это разрывы. Перетащите их мышью за пределы таблицы или удалите, щёлкнув правой кнопкой и выбрав Удалить разрыв страницы.

Если разрыв не удаляется, проверьте:

  • 🔍 Нет ли в таблице скрытых строк/столбцов (они могут создавать искусственные разрывы).
  • 📊 Не установлена ли область печати (раздел 5).
  • 🖼️ Нет ли в документе вставленных объектов (графиков, картинок), которые смещают разрывы.

5. Настройка области печати

По умолчанию Excel пытается напечатать всю заполненную область листа, включая пустые ячейки справа или снизу. Это часто приводит к ненужному увеличению масштаба. Решение — явно задать область печати:

Выделите только те ячейки, которые нужно напечатать (например, A1:Z50). Затем перейдите на вкладку Разметка страницы и нажмите Область печати → Задать. Теперь при предварительном просмотре (Ctrl+P) Excel будет учитывать только выделенный диапазон.

⚠️ Внимание: Если после установки области печати столбцы всё равно не помещаются, проверьте:

  • Не включён ли режим «Разместить не более чем на 1 странице» в настройках принтера (иногда он конфликтует с областью печати).
  • Не содержат ли ячейки в выделенном диапазоне слишком длинный текст без переноса (это расширяет столбцы).

6. Продвинутые методы: сжатие столбцов и объединение ячеек

Если стандартные способы не помогают, попробуйте оптимизировать саму таблицу:

Сжатие столбцов:

  • Выделите все столбцы (Ctrl+A).
  • Щёлкните правой кнопкой по заголовку любого столбца и выберите Ширина столбца.
  • Установите значение 8–10 (стандартная ширина — 8.43 символа).

Объединение ячеек для заголовков:

Если в таблице есть многоуровневые заголовки (например, «ФИО» над «Имя» и «Фамилия»), объедините их с помощью Главная → Объединить и поместить в центре. Это сократит высоту таблицы и освободит место для дополнительных строк.

Уменьшение отступов:

По умолчанию в ячейках есть внутренние отступы. Чтобы их убрать:

  1. Выделите диапазон.
  2. Щёлкните правой кнопкой → Формат ячеек → Выравнивание.
  3. Установите Отступ: 0 для горизонтального и вертикального выравнивания.

7. Экспорт в PDF с оптимизацией

Иногда проблема не в Excel, а в драйвере принтера или настройках PDF-конвертера. Если при печати на бумаге всё нормально, а в PDF столбцы обрезаются, сделайте следующее:

При экспорте в PDF:

  1. Выберите Файл → Экспорт → Создать PDF/XPS.
  2. В окне Имя файла нажмите Параметры.
  3. Установите флажок Открыть файл после публикации и выберите Минимальный размер и стандартное качество.
  4. В разделе Что печатать убедитесь, что выбрано Таблица, а не Весь лист.

⚠️ Внимание: Если используете Excel Online, экспорт в PDF может игнорировать настройки полей. В этом случае сначала скачайте файл в формате .xlsx, откройте в десктопной версии Excel и только затем конвертируйте в PDF.

FAQ: Ответы на частые вопросы

Почему при печати обрезается правая часть таблицы, хотя на экране всё видно?

Это происходит из-за различия между экраном и печатной областью. На экране вы видите всю таблицу в масштабе (например, 80%), а принтер пытается напечатать её в реальном размере. Решение: используйте масштабирование (раздел 1) или настройте поля (раздел 2).

Как напечатать таблицу на одном листе, если она очень широкая (30+ столбцов)?

Для таких таблиц комбинируйте:

  1. Альбомную ориентацию (раздел 3).
  2. Минимальные поля (0,5 см).
  3. Масштаб 50–60%.
  4. Уменьшение шрифта до 8–9 пт.

Если и этого недостаточно, разбейте таблицу на 2 части и напечатайте на отдельных листах.

Почему в Google Sheets не работает масштабирование?

В Google Sheets алгоритм масштабирования отличается. Попробуйте:

  • Установить Файл → Печать → Масштаб: Подогнать под ширину.
  • Использовать расширение Sheet Printer (доступно в Google Workspace Marketplace).
  • Экспортировать в Excel (Файл → Скачать → Microsoft Excel) и напечатать оттуда.
Как сохранить настройки печати для повторного использования?

Excel не сохраняет настройки печати в файле, но вы можете:

  1. Создать шаблон (.xltx) с заданными полями и областью печати.
  2. Использовать макрос для автоматической настройки (требует знаний VBA).
  3. Сохранить файл как PDF с нужными параметрами и печатать его в будущем.
Можно ли напечатать таблицу без сетки?

Да, чтобы убрать линии сетки:

  1. Перейдите на вкладку Разметка страницы.
  2. Снимите флажок Сетка в группе Параметры листа.

Если нужны только внешние границы, выделите таблицу и примените Главная → Границы → Внешние.